Arizona’s Proposition 200
Arizona’s Proposition 200
In 2008, Arizona residents voted on Proposition 200. Proposition 200 essentially allowed payday lenders to continue to operate business as usual. The proposition was rejected and new laws will go into effect July 1, 2010.
All licensed payday lenders in the state are allowed to continue business until the 1st of July- at which time their current license will expire.
Until July, 1 2010:
A payday loan must be a minimum of $50, but not to exceed $500.
The loan term must be a minimum of 5 days; most do not exceed 60 days.
The interest rate is capped at 15% per face value of the check.
For example: A cash advance for $300 has an interest fee of $45.
You can verify the license of a payday lender in Arizona by calling 602-771-2800 or online.
Can I Get a Payday Loan in Oregon?
Lately, there’s been a lot of information swarming around about payday loan laws. It seems like just about every other day, some state makes new payday loan laws or outlaws them all together. A friend of mine called and asked me if he could get a payday loan in Oregon. He’d heard various rumors about the regulation there and what it meant to consumers.
To answer the question- Yes, you can legally get a payday advance in Oregon. In fact, there isn’t a current limit on the amount of money you’re allowed to borrow. Generally speaking, most lenders will grant you a loan from $50- $1,000. Lenders are allowed to charge a one-time origination fee not to exceed 10% of the loan amount or $30. Also, be aware that the minimum loan term is 31 days.
Cash Advance Scams
Nowadays, scams are just about everywhere you look- especially on the internet. As a consumer, it’s important to be aware of the differences between a reputable company and a rip-off.
A legitimate online cash advance lender will have valid security certificates. On the application page itself, look for a link to the certificate. If there isn’t one, try to locate the link on the homepage. And, if you still don’t see one, it’s likely a scam.
Also, check for links to: BBB, McAfee/Norton, Truste, and Thawte. Make sure that these are actual links and not just graphics. (Some companies will put the graphics on their websites to make it appear secure.)
A personal loan company should clearly state their privacy policy on their home page as well as application page. It’s a good idea to read through it. And, if anything sounds even the slightest bit off- call the company and ask questions. It never hurts to ask questions and gather more information. While this may take a few extra minutes, it could save you a lot of time and money later.
